Title : FoxO4 activity is regulated by phosphorylation and the cellular environment during dehydration in the African clawed frog, Xenopus laevis.

1 The Ras-Ral pathway does not appear to be involved in regulating FoxO4 during dehydration, but Akt-mediated FoxO4 phosphorylation at Ser-193 decreases during high dehydration exposure, which is indicative of increased FoxO4 activity.
